Q:   What is the Lucknow University cutoff for MCom course?
A: 

Lucknow University accepts Postgraduate Entrance Test (PGET) for admission to several PG courses. The University has released the first provisonal merit list for MCom courses on Aug 1. Candidates seeking admisison must visit the official website of LU to submit the online seat confirmation fee. As per the Lucknow University first provisonal merit list the closing cutoff ranks for MCom (Commerce) was 826 for the General category students:

Given below is the closing cutoff ranks for Lucknow University MCom courses: 

CourseProvisional Merit List (Closing Rank)
MCom (Applied Economics)330
MCom (Commerce)826
Q:   What is the eligibility for BA LLB at Lucknow University?
A: 

BA LLB courses are offered by the affiliated colleges of Lucknow University. These programs are offered in Full Time mode The BA LLB course admission is based on merit. Find below the eligibility criteria for BA LLB:

Popular CoursesEligibility CriteriaSelection Criteria
BA LLB

Class 12 with passed from any Recognized Board (General - 45%, OBC - 42%, SC and ST - 40%)

Merit based

Q:   I've scored less than 60% in Class 12 boards. Can I get admission for BTech at Lucknow University?
A: 

Lucknow University admissions are done on entrance-basis. The basic eligibility requires the candidates to pass Class 12 or its equivalent exam with a minimum aggregate of 45%. Hence, you can certainly apply for the BTech course even if you have scored less than 60% in your Class 12 boards. However, BTech admissions at Lucknow University are accepted on the basis of valid score obtained in JEE Main followed by counselling. Only those who meet the cut-off and satisfy all the parameters will be allocated a seat at the university for the BTech programme. In case the students are unable to clear the BTech cut-off released by the university, they can pursue Online BTech course offered by various other colleges.

Q:   Is it expensive to study BBA at Lucknow University?
A: 

Lucknow University BBA fees range between INR 45,000 and INR 2.6 lakh. The fee mentioned here also includes an amount of INR 5,000 as caution money which is refundable after the declaration of the final year result within 30 days if no loss or damages to IMS property is done. For a detailed Lucknow University BBA fee structure, candidates are advised to contact the admission department of the University.

Q:   What is the fee structure of Lucknow University for the BTech course?
A: 

Lucknow University offers scholarships to meritorious and financially weak students. The university offers two scholarships to students under Student Welfare Fund namely Chhatra Kalyan Scholarship and Karmyogi Scheme. Candidates can apply for the same and get rebate in the fee of the respective courses. The fee structure of Lucknow University for the BTech course is INR 4.8 lakh. The University of Lucknow offers a four-year full-time BTech programme covering five specialisations. Lucknow University BTech admission is based on a valid JEE Main score, followed by AKTU Counselling. Lucknow University also offers lateral entry to this course. BTech lateral entry admission is done on the basis of the UPSEE score. It is suggested that candidates must apply for JEE Main at the earliest.

My experience as a B.A. ( honours ) psychology student at National PG College, Lucknow.
Placements: Around 70-75 percent of students got placed or went for higher studies after the course. The highest package is 6 LPA. The average package is 3 LPA to 4 LPA. The lowest package is 2 LPA. Around 60 percent of students got internships, mostly in NGOs' mental health clinics. Top roles offered are assistant counselor, HR executive, research intern, and psychological assistant.
Infrastructure: The college provides Wi-Fi, psychology labs, and a smart classroom for teaching. The psychology lab is well-equipped with testing materials and apparatus for practical sessions. The library is excellent with many psychology books, journals, and e-resources. The campus is clean, green, and located in the heart of Lucknow, making it easy to reach.
Faculty: Teachers are highly qualified, helpful, and experienced. They explain concepts in an easy and relatable way and encourage class discussion. The overall teaching is excellent, focusing on both theory and practical learning. Regular seminars, guest lectures, and workshops are organised.
Other: Supportive and motivating teachers and a good mix of theory and practical learning with exposure through intensive guest lectures and community work. The college organizes fests, cultural events, and academic seminars throughout the year.

Merits and demerits of taking admission in the University of Lucknow.
Placements: Placement-wise, Lucknow University is not so good if we compare it with other universities. Around 20 to 30 percent of students are only placed. Average salary companies offer is between 3 LPA and 4 LPA. Meanwhile, some students also get offers of 10 to 11 LPA, but in the end, it depends on the candidate's skills and knowledge. If you are coming here for a good placement, then you will face disappointment at the time of placement. Internships are not offered by the university, students have to find them on their own.
Infrastructure: Departments are renovated and look good. Classes are air-conditioned. Wi-Fi is also available, but sometimes it doesn't work properly. A huge library is also available on the campus. A sports ground and a gym are also present there. The campus has so many canteens, so you don't need to worry about food. Security guards and CCTV cameras are installed on every corner of the campus.
Faculty: In my department, faculty members are very helpful and approachable. They help their students whenever it is required. If you are doing research on any topic, then you can take their help and they will definitely help you. Exams are conducted twice a year on a semester basis. The course curriculum is also good, but it needs a little bit of improvement, like practical skills that one needs during the job. The whole syllabus is theory-based, so it needs to add some practical skills also.
Other: The campus is very good, and the best thing is that it is a ragging-free campus. A very large parking lot is available for the vehicles. Transportation is also very accessible. There is so much greenery all around the college campus.

Q:   How good is Lucknow University?
A: 

The university was established in 1920, and has over 550+ affiliated colleges and 15+institutes/centres. Lucknow University is recognised by UGC, AICTE, NCTE, BCI, among others, and offers more than 100 courses in both UG and PG fields. Notbale alumni at LU include Shankar Dayal Sharma, Suresh Raina, Arif Mohammad Khan and Harish Rawat.

Q:   Does Lucknow University offer scholarships?
A: 

Yes, Lucknow University offers scholarships to meritorious students. It offers two scholarships to students under Student Welfare Fund namely Chhatra Kalyan Scholarship and Karmyogi Scheme. The scholarships are provided to students needing financial support. The below-mentioned is the eligibility criteria for the scholarships scheme:

  • Students must not be involved in any unlawful activities.
  • Students must have a minimum of 75% attendance in the previous academic year/ semester
  • Passed the previous semester with no back paper
  • The total income of the student's parents must not exceed INR 3 Lacs per annum.
  • Has passed the previous exam with a minimum of 60% aggregate
  • The student must be enrolled in the self-finance courses or regular courses of the university
Q:   What is the duration of BCom course of Lucknow University?
A: 

Bcom at the University of Lucknow is a four-year course in NEP and sponsored mode. These programmes are divided into eight semesters. Additionally, the university also offer BCom (Hons) programme of three-year duration, which is divided into six semesters.

Q:   What is University of Lucknow cutoff based on UPTAC?
A: 

University of Lucknow accepts UPTAC BTech scores for admission to the BTech course. As per Lucknow University cutoff 2024, the closing rank for B.Tech. in Civil Engineering was 326317, while for admission to the CSE course, the closing cutoff rank stood at 129997 for the students belonging to the General Home State quota. For other BTech specialisations, the UPTAC 2024 cutoff ranks are tabulated below: 

CourseUPTAC Cutoff 2024
B.Tech. in Civil Engineering326317
B.Tech. in Computer Science Engineering129997
B.Tech. in Electrical Engineering215723
B.Tech. in Electronics and Communication Engineering189243
B.Tech. in Mechanical Engineering270103
B.Tech. in Computer Science and Engineering (Artificial Intelligence)160064

Q:   What is the application process for BA at Lucknow University?
A: 

Lucknow University conducts an online application process for BA programme. Interested candidates can visit the official website of the University and apply online by paying an application fee of INR 500. Given below is the step-wise application process of Lucknow University:

  • Step 1: Visit the official website of the University and click on the 'Apply now' tab to sign up for LURN (Lucknow University Registration Number) 
  • Step 2: Applicants will receive their login details on their Mobile Number and Email ID provided at the time of registration.
  • Step 3: Fill out the application process with all your personal and educational details.
  • Step 4: Upload your photo and scanned signature.
  • Step 5: Preview all the entries made at this point. If there is some error you can edit it or start the entire process again.
  • Step 6: Pay the application fee of INR 500 to complete the process.
  • Step 7: Take a printout of the complete application form and fee receipt for further references.
